Sopapilla Cheesecake!

Thank you to my wonderful Mother-in-law for introducing me to Sopapilla Cheesecake about 2 years ago! I am now addicted to this delicious treat, but only make it every once in a while. We had a Mexican Night BBQ with our friends not too long ago & it was the perfect time to make this again :)



Ingredients:
2 cans Pillsbury Crescent Rolls
2 (8 oz) packages Cream Cheese; softened
1 1/4 cups Sugar
1 tsp. Vanilla extract
1/4 cup Cinnamon Sugar
3/4 of a stick of real Butter

What To Do:
  1. Preheat oven to 350 F
  2. Spray a 9 x 13 pan with cooking spray
  3. Unroll and press 1 can of the crescent rolls into the bottom of your baking dish and press the seams together
  4. In a bowl, blend the softened cream cheese, 1 cup Sugar and Vanilla extract
  5. Unroll the second can of crescent rolls and place on top of the cream cheese mixture
  6. Melt butter and pour over the top
  7. Sprinkle remaining 1/4 cup of Sugar on top
  8. Sprinkle 1/4 cup of Cinnamon Sugar on top of that
  9. Bake for 30 minutes

Sausage & Peppers

I know that everyone probably knows about Sausage and Peppers, but I decided that I would go ahead and post it since I completely forgot about making this for dinner until I talked with my Mom and then saw the leftovers in the fridge. This only takes about 10 min. to make if your sausage is already cooked.


Ingredients:
2 cloves Garlic; minced
1 Red Pepper; chopped
1 Green Pepper; chopped
1/2 Red Onion; chopped
1 Tomato; chopped
Sausage Links
1 tsp. Oil
1 tsp. Cayenne Pepper
1 Tbsp. Tony's Creole

What To Do:
  • Cook Sausage on the grill if you haven't done so already
  • In a skillet, add the tsp. oil and saute your minced garlic
  • Add the peppers, onion and  tomato and saute until tender
  • Add the sausage and cook until it is warm since it is already cooked
  • Mix in the seasonings and cook about a minute longer


Pot Roast

I absolutely love Pot Roast with all the carrots, potatoes, and onions!! This recipe is easy just to throw in your crock pot and let it cook all day while you are out or working. It's also perfect for lunch the next day...My sister & her family were in town so they used the pot roast and potatoes to throw in their breakfast burritos!


Ingredients:
2-5 pound Pot Roast
1 packet Ranch dressing (dried)
1 packet Italian dressing (dried)
1 packet Brown Gravy mix
Potatoes
Carrots
Onion (I use Red)
1 Beef Bouillon cube
1 to 1-1/2 cup Water
Salt & Pepper to taste

What To Do:
  1. Cut the potatoes, carrots and onions to your liking and put in the bottom of the crock pot (I used about half a bag of carrots-left them whole, 6 red potatoes-quartered, and half of a red onion)
  2. Place the beef cube on top of the vegetables
  3. Place the Pot Roast on top of the vegetables
  4. Sprinkle all 3 spice packets on top
  5. Add the water (I added only 1 cup for the size of my Pot Roast)
  6. Add Salt & Pepper to taste
  7. Cook on Low for 6-10 hours until the vegetables are cooked through and the meat is tender
